Showing that even an undead, ancient relic can have a total disregard for his own rules and principles when they are no longer convenient, Joe Pa’s gonna let BranDon “Big D” Snow play in this weekend’s game with Notre Dame. No way their juggernautalicious rushing performance against the Zips has anything to do with this.
Quoth the Penn State Scout site:
“At Penn State Media Day in early August, Nittany Lion coach Joe Paterno said veteran fullback BranDon Snow would miss at least the team’s first two games of the 2006 season due to an unspecified violation of team rules. Thursday, he changed that forecast.”
